Analysis

In 2025, rule of law index in Vietnam stood at 0.319.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 8.1% on the previous year and down 4.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, rule of law index in Vietnam peaked at 0.35 in 2016 and was at its lowest, 0.208, in 1993.

That places Vietnam 119th out of 173 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 50 years of available data.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1970s 0.2833 0.281 0.29 4
1980s 0.2489 0.215 0.271 10
1990s 0.2147 0.208 0.242 10
2000s 0.263 0.233 0.292 10
2010s 0.3212 0.291 0.35 10
2020s 0.3243 0.308 0.347 6

About this data

Indicator
Rule of Law Index
Source
V-Dem (2026) – processed by Our World in Data
Licence
CC BY 4.0 (Our World in Data)
Coverage
176 places, 30,303 data points, 1789–2025
Last refreshed

Central estimate of the extent to which the government complies with the law, courts are independent, laws transparent, justice accessible, corruption absent, and the bureaucracy is impartial.
